Location
Wrenbury has a selection of local amenities including Post Office/village store, church and 2 public houses, doctors surgery and train station. The nearest Primary Schools are located in Wrenbury and Sound. There are plenty of countryside and canal side walks and cycle paths to be explored and the historic market town of Nantwich is just four miles away. Nantwich is renowned for its historic buildings and independent shops, boutiques and eateries. There is a bus service from Nantwich to Whitchurch through Wrenbury. There are excellent rail connection from Crewe (8 miles away) to London and other major cities. The major road links to the M6 Junction 16 is around 12 miles away.
